Mind-Altering Compounds for Neurological Study: Current Investigation & Applications

Novel lines of research are exploring the potential of mind-altering compounds to propel our grasp of basic neuroscience. Traditional substances like psilocybin, LSD, and copyright are being rigorously evaluated for their ability to influence brain circuits involved in mood, cognition, and perception. Current therapeutic trials focusing on conditions like depression, anxiety, post-traumatic stress disorder (PTSD), and addiction are providing important insights into the mechanisms of action – particularly how these compounds might promote neural plasticity and disrupt maladaptive thought patterns. Furthermore, researchers are utilizing these substances as tools to explore the neurobiological basis of consciousness, memory consolidation, and even the nature of subjective experience itself, often employing techniques such as fMRI and EEG to monitor brain activity during altered states.

Understanding Purity & Safety in copyright Research

Ensuring thorough quality and participant security is vitally important in any copyright study . Scientists must employ careful analytical methods to verify the chemical 's composition, identifying and determining potential impurities .
